KAISAB’s Concept Design & System Selection service ensures that every project begins with the optimal waste management, façade access, or building access solution — tailored to your building’s specific requirements, capacity demands, and regulatory environment.

How it works
1

Planning

Initial project briefing and review of building layout, usage type, and operational requirements
2

Engineering

Technical analysis of system options, capacity calculations, and compliance review against NFPA, BS, ASTM, EN, and Saudi Civil Defense standards
3

Documentation

Preparation of concept design reports, system comparison matrices, and preliminary specifications
4

Execution

Presentation of recommended system selection with rationale, cost benchmarks, and performance parameters
5

Support

Design review sessions with client, consultant, and contractor teams to align on selected system before detailed design proceeds
